Pregabalin: medicine to treat epilepsy and anxiety


  • Pregabalin 50mg Capsule (Pregabalin 50mg) is used to treat neuropathic pain, epilepsy, anxiety, and fibromyalgia. It is also used to treat certain types of seizures.
    Pregalin 50 mg is a medication used to treat neuropathic pain (pain caused by a nerve injury) and fibromyalgia (severe muscle pain and tenderness). It is prescribed for diabetic nerve pain, epilepsy, spinal cord injury, restless leg syndrome, and generalized anxiety disorder.

    Pregabalin 300 mg is structurally similar to the inhibitory neurotransmitter g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A). It is used to treat some kinds of epilepsy (also known as seizures or fits). It is also used to treat nerve pain and fibromyalgia discomfort.
    Pregabalin (Lyrica) is a prescription medication. It is available in three forms: capsules, solutions, and extended-release tablets. All forms are taken orally.
